154. Deputy Tony McLoughlin asked the Tánaiste and Minister for Justice and Equality if every Garda regional divisional headquarters here has access to biohazard protection suits, gloves and masks for its garda rank members that can be used for protection from disease and sickness in the event of an incident with an arrested member of the public in custody; if not, the reason; her views on whether every regional Garda station should have these basic protections;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[25690/16]
